**No MOT data is available for this cohort.** The 1993 SEAT TOLEDO CL DIESEL does not appear in the DVLA's light-vehicle MOT database, which means either too few examples have been tested in recent years or records for vehicles of this age and type are not retained in the accessible dataset. Without genuine test statistics, a reliability verdict cannot be drawn from MOT performance.

What we do know is that the Toledo was a practical, affordable family saloon popular in the 1990s, and diesel examples from this era were prized for fuel economy and durability. If you're considering one, you'll need to rely on pre-purchase inspection, service history, and the vehicle's condition rather than MOT trends—check for rust (common on early Toledos), cooling system integrity, and whether the diesel engine has been well-maintained, as parts availability and specialist knowledge for 30-year-old SEATs can be patchy.

We have 613 1993 Seat Toledo Cl Diesel vehicles on record, but none have light-vehicle MOT history in our data source.

There are a few reasons this can happen:

  • Heavy commercial vehicle — trucks, buses and coaches over 3.5 tonnes are tested under the DVSA annual HGV/PSV regime, which uses a separate database not included in our data source
  • Imported vehicles — vehicles registered abroad and recently brought to the UK may have no UK MOT history yet
  • MOT-exempt — vehicles manufactured before 1986 qualify under the 40-year rolling exemption; some specialist and agricultural vehicles are also exempt
  • Never used on public roads — some vehicles are registered but kept off-road and have never required an MOT
